1. Go after and pursue old clients. The majority of small companies concentrate on getting additional fresh clients rather than keeping or serving old ones. When the business slows downward it makes for a great time to grow back in touch with your client foundation to discover out what needs they may have and or what you can do to gain their service back. Remember if you sold them in the past you can always sell them again. Stay positive and take this approach even if you have to offer them a bargain or free gift.
2. Offer free small gifts for those that purchase something or become a new client. If you and your company needs to magnetize brand new potential customers try to offer gratis samples, giveaways, bonus products, etc to bring fresh potential clients.
3. Game Plan. Check your current plan, strategy, and goals to see how you can improve them. Try to see what is working more effectively then what is not and plan to make positive changes to your business. Position new campaigns, advertise, marketing secrets, goals, product offerings and goods to discover key markets you have yet to tap into.
4. Networking. Meet new people, friends, business associates, and acquaintances. Whether you get out more or you start to join social and business networking sites like linkedin.com, xing.com, facebook.com, or ning.com this will help provide you with more connections and opportunities for your business & product offerings.
5. Upgrade equipment, gear, processing, packaging, equipment, etc. At some stage in during an business downtime you need to plan to review all assets of your business and how they operate or run. You can install better equipment, processing stations, automated systems, etc to make for a more easier, more efficient, and better ways of operating your company.
6. Market extra efficiently. Statistics says that new companies use roughly 40-60% of their time in marketing and associated actions. If you don't already do this you should try. When a business or industry downturn takes place you should really try to make or create new advertising and promotion ideas. In our opinion this could possibly be the best time to focus on new ways and avenues to promote, advertise and market you company, services, and or goods.
7. Project yourself and business forward. Take advantage of this industry slow time by starting new projects. Try to focus on new plans and goals to better position yourself and business in the future when things pick back up. Implement new ideas and strategies for the future.
8. Learn more and train more. Industry down turns are always a good time to increase your know how and skills. You can take new courses, read, study, and learn more on how to better serve your new and existing clients. Knowledge is key and when the market is booming it becomes much harder to stop and learn things when everything is flying at you full speed. Therefore take this downtime in learning more and training more.
